Who we areAbout Stripe

Stripe is a financial infrastructure platform for businesses. Millions of companies—from the world’s largest enterprises to the most ambitious startups—use Stripe to accept payments, grow their revenue, and accelerate new business opportunities. Our mission is to increase the GDP of the internet, and we have a staggering amount of work ahead. About the team

At Stripe, we want to give every candidate—no matter the interview outcome—a stellar experience. The Recruiting Coordination team manages several aspects of recruiting administration to provide a great experience for our candidates, shepherding them through the entire process. Initially on a 11-month fixed term contract, this role will involve playing a key role in the coordination of the interview process across many regions, functions and role types.

What you’ll doResponsibilities
  • Schedule high volume interviews for Stripe candidates globally, with speed and efficiency
  • Work closely with recruiters and interviewers in delivering a great candidate experience throughout the interview process
  • Help track candidate progress from initial contact through offer
  • Work closely with other coordinators on cross-functional teams
Who you are

We’re looking for someone who meets the minimum requirements to be considered for the role. If you meet these requirements, you are encouraged to apply. The preferred qualifications are a bonus, not a requirement.

Minimum requirements
  • Highly organized with the ability to prioritize multiple stakeholders and tasks while managing their work time efficiently
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ills, with an appropriate blend of professionalism and friendliness
Preferred qualifications
  • 1+ years of experience in an admin/coordination-based role in a fast-paced environment
  • Ability to be a team player; adept at working with multiple people at any given time
  • Incredible organizational skills; superb attention to detail
  • Flexibility: able to shift tasks and priorities in a big way at the drop of a hat; comfortable working with ambiguity
  • Creative and process-driven: you’re constantly looking for ways to make things work more efficiently
  • Ability to connect and interact with different types of people
  • Project management experience a plus

What you need to know about the Dublin Tech Scene

From Bono and Oscar Wilde to today's tech leaders, Dublin has always attracted trailblazers, with more than 70,000 people working in the city's expanding digital sector. Continuing its legacy of drawing pioneers, the city is advancing rapidly. Ireland is now ranked as one of the top tech clusters in the region and the number one destination for digital companies, with the highest hiring intention of any region across all sectors.
